Re: Can no longer connect as sa



Is there a reason you need to connect using SQL authentication? SQL Express
defaults to Windows authentication. If you really want to use SQL
authentication, you will need to change the authentication to mixed mode and
enable the SA login.

--
This posting is provided "AS IS" with no warranties, and confers no rights.
Use of included script samples are subject to the terms specified at
http://www.microsoft.com/info/cpyright.htm

"ralph" <vralphv@xxxxxxxxxxxxx> wrote in message
news:E_3sf.84556$2k.58243@xxxxxxxxxxx
> This post didn't show up 6 hours ago.
>
> I downloaded C# 2005 Express and downloaded sql 2005 Express at the same
> time. It installed without giving me a chance to set a password.
>
> I am able to connect to it using sqlcmd -E -S localhost\SQLEXPRESS butnot
> if I use sqlcmd -S localhost\SQLEXPRESS -U and type in the password.
>
> I get
>
> Login failed for user 'sa' . The user is not associated with a trusted
> SQL Server connection.
>
> I set using ALTER LOGIN sa WITH PASSWORD = 'mypassword' Now I used an
> example program in c# for Java Developers, changing it a bit.
>
> I put in a connection string containing User ID=sa;PASSWORD=mypassword;
> I was able to connect to Northwind, but when I tried to select from table
> Customers it said invalid object 'Customers'.
>
> Then I connected with sqlcmd using the -E and then I created a Database
> called people, and made a table called person. Still problems inserting
> from the program and doing a select. So I removed the User
> ID=sa;PASSWORD=mypassword from the connection string, couldn't connect,
> then when I put it back I still couldn't connect, getting the same error.
> I can't figure out what is slightly different in the connection string.
>
> The connection string currently is
>
> string conStr = @"Data Source=.\SQLEXPRESS;" +
> "User ID=sa;PASSWORD=mypassword;" +
> "Database=people;" +
> "Integrated Security=True";
>
> The error is
>
> Cannot open database \"people\" requested by the login. The login failed.
> Login failed for user 'MDG-13E0564D3NC\\MDG User'.
>
> Also still get the same error using the -U option in sqlcmd.
>
> Do I need to make a login for 'MDG-13E0564D3NC\\MDG User'?
> How do I get sa associated with SQLEXPRESS?
> Searched in google and found advanced stuff that doesn't help
>
> Thanks,
> Ralph
>
>
>


.



Relevant Pages

  • Re: EXEC master..xp_cmdshell Prevention
    ... > I found that my web application did use a connection string in a file ... > stored procedures for every SQL statement would be impractical. ... I have created a new login account ...
    (microsoft.public.sqlserver.security)
  • Re: Persisting user login credentials across pages
    ... In ASP.Net 1.1 most people add the connection string to the web.config file. ... "Siobhan" wrote in message ... >> Sample code requires you to have a login method on your Principal class ... >>> I am not sure how Forms authentication would work - the sample using ...
    (microsoft.public.dotnet.framework.aspnet)
  • Re: [PHP] Is this the best way?
    ... I am attempting to add a little error checking for a very simple login system. ... So maybe I should edit my authentication function... ... I recommend lower or upper case only for sql entity names ... really be either attempting an authentication *or* outputting some message ...
    (php.general)
  • Re: How to prevent connection string from user?
    ... I directly send connection string to DB then another ... > can filter my account and password. ... When you want to connect with Windows authentication, ... the desired SQL Server login needs to be specified. ...
    (microsoft.public.sqlserver.security)
  • Re: Can no longer connect as sa
    ... > Is there a reason you need to connect using SQL authentication? ... >> Login failed for user 'sa'. ... >> I can't figure out what is slightly different in the connection string. ...
    (microsoft.public.sqlserver.setup)